If you know what your doing you could get the stall done in under two hours, that is of course depending on what kind of torque are you have and other things like that. The gears could be done in around the same time, as long the aren't any problems, such as the posi not coming out. I would suggest getting the rearend out of the car because it easier crushing the pinion bearing that way.
